1. Progressive Insurance examined insurance from the customers' viewpoint and saw how difficult it was to get an auto claim processed and paid by insurance companies. Then the company crafted its service strategy around solving that problem. The company now has fleets of claim adjustors on the road every day, ready to rush to the scene of an accident in their territory and provide fast claims processing-sometimes on the spot. Progressive Insurance relies on _____ service standards.
